Release v2.1.0: backend test seam, captive-portal detection, JSON status, robustness
Features: - Introduce a Backend trait + System impl so flow/status/watch can be unit tested against a fake; add 11 connect-state-machine tests. - Captive-portal detection: status::connectivity returns Online/Portal/Offline; surfaced in status, JSON, connect notes, and a dedicated watch state. - `status --json` for bars/scripts; `profile add`/`profile remove`; detect now scores by number of in-range markers. Robustness: - Pin LC_ALL=C/LANG=C on child processes for locale-independent parsing. - Atomic config/state writes (temp + rename); 0600 config never world-readable. - Transient PSK file written to $XDG_RUNTIME_DIR when available. Fixes (from prior audit): - Feed Wi-Fi PSK to nmcli via stdin/passwd-file, never argv. - mask() no longer panics on multi-byte passwords. - Connectivity check requires HTTP 204 (no captive-portal false positives). - nmcli NAME,TYPE parsing handles escaped colons. - Strip CIDR suffix from displayed IP; PKGBUILD/Cargo version aligned (2.1.0).
